Hough is a small unincorporated rural community in Texas County, Oklahoma, United States, north-northwest of Guymon.[1] The population was 20 at the time of the 2020 census.[2]

History

The townsite was officially platted on July 20, 1928. The Beaver, Meade and Englewood Railroad built through the area in the 1929-1930 timeframe,[3] and Hough was purposely sited along its route.[4] That trackage was abandoned in 1972,[5] but the Hough Woodframe Elevator, which was situated along the tracks, still exists and is on the National Register of Historic Places listings in Texas County, Oklahoma.[6]
